Tuition
Class recorder lessons are given to all children from first to third class. The classes are small and provide pupils with the opportunity to learn to read music as well as introducing them to other instruments and encouraging the enjoyment of music generally.
Aravon offers individual and group tuition on a broad range of instruments including:
- piano
- violin
- viola
- cello
- guitar
- flute
- oboe
- clarinet
- saxophone
- recorder
- drums
A child does not have to own an instrument in order to learn to play it as the school runs a rental scheme through which, for a nominal amount, an instrument may be rented for a year. All money collected through this scheme is reinvested in the music department and is used to purchase more instruments.
The music staff at Aravon is made up of dedicated professionals who work at the very core of Ireland's musical life, whose own love of music nurtures a spirit of enjoyment in their students.
Individual music lessons, whether instrumental or vocal, are of thirty minutes duration. Pupils are provided with a practice book which is updated on a weekly basis, enabling parents to keep track of their child’s progress. Aravon strongly encourages the participation of parents in the musical development of their children.
